如果說(shuō)武漢Python大數據培訓機構是一片空白的紙張,武漢Python培訓就是需要我們去描繪的藍圖的筆。python和java比較,Python很火的原因有哪些,什么是Python線(xiàn)程。
1.python和java比較
Java和python這兩種開(kāi)發(fā)語(yǔ)言目前在互聯(lián)網(wǎng)上需求很高,并且雇傭的薪水相對較高。python和java哪個(gè)更值得學(xué),首先就需要了解Java和Python都是啥,是干啥的。Java是一種面向對象的編程語(yǔ)言,它不僅吸收了C++語(yǔ)言的各種優(yōu)點(diǎn),而且還放棄了諸如多重繼承和指針等在C++中難以理解的概念。Python是一種面向對象的解釋型計算機編程語(yǔ)言,而Python是純自由軟件。Python語(yǔ)法簡(jiǎn)潔明了,具有豐富而強大的庫。
2.Python很火的原因有哪些
Python語(yǔ)言之所以這么火是因為它的應用很廣泛且功能很強大。Python作為一門(mén)編程語(yǔ)言,從數據分析到人工智能,從網(wǎng)絡(luò )編程到網(wǎng)站搭建從界面開(kāi)發(fā)到游戲開(kāi)發(fā)等過(guò)程都有Python的用武之地。特別是領(lǐng)先未來(lái)10年的人工智能,都會(huì )用到Python中大量的機器學(xué)習算法。
3.什么是Python線(xiàn)程
對Python語(yǔ)言有一定了解的人應該對Python線(xiàn)程比較熟悉,但也有不了解Python線(xiàn)程的新手朋友。 說(shuō)到Python線(xiàn)程,很多人很容易混淆進(jìn)程和線(xiàn)程。 進(jìn)程和線(xiàn)程。 有很多類(lèi)似的屬性。 它們都可以由CPU作為一個(gè)單元進(jìn)行調度,并且都有自己獨立的堆棧等等。 相應的過(guò)程也可以稱(chēng)為HWP(Heavyweight Process)。 從線(xiàn)程的角度來(lái)看,一個(gè)進(jìn)程就是一個(gè)只有一個(gè)線(xiàn)程的進(jìn)程。 線(xiàn)程是指進(jìn)程中的一個(gè)執行單元,也是進(jìn)程中的一個(gè)可調度實(shí)體。 進(jìn)程是應用程序在處理器上的執行過(guò)程。 它是一個(gè)動(dòng)態(tài)的概念,一個(gè)線(xiàn)程是進(jìn)程的一部分,進(jìn)程包含多個(gè)運行的線(xiàn)程。 多個(gè)線(xiàn)程可以共享全局變量,但多個(gè)進(jìn)程不能。 在多線(xiàn)程中,所有子線(xiàn)程都具有相同的進(jìn)程 ID; 在多進(jìn)程中,不同的子進(jìn)程有不同的進(jìn)程ID。
看了python和java比較,Python很火的原因有哪些,什么是Python線(xiàn)程,感覺(jué)還是很簡(jiǎn)單的。武漢Python大數據培訓機構
尊重原創(chuàng )文章,轉載請注明出處與鏈接:,違者必究!